Collab Project with Smart Energy Challenge
Wellington City Council is teaming up with some of Wellington's brightest social entrepreneurs from Enspiral, Generation Zero and PledgeMe, to bring local Smart Energy projects to life. They've joined forces to find and support community-led projects designed to reduce energy use and increase clean energy in Wellington. Wellington City Council will match dollar for dollar the target amount of each successful project. This means that every dollar you pledge towards these projects will turn into two dollars! Change the way you move. It’s as easy as clicking “pledge.”
shyft is ready to bring Wellington a new relationship with the car.
shyft is a carshare co-op that will place cars around the city for you to hire for $15 per hour(or less!). Just book online, swipe into your local shyft car and off you go! No hassles like WOF, insurance or visits to the mechanic. It saves you heaps of time and money, plus you don’t even pay for petrol!
As an added bonus there are the environmental benefits. Carshare members across the globe have seen reductions of as much as 50% in their emissions. Also, every shyft car in Wellington can do the hard work of up to 30 cars. That means you can get rid of the beater, saving car parks, saving money, and saving energy used to produce cars.
We haven’t picked where the car will go yet. Why? We don’t know what suburb is keenest for a carshare.
So it’s as simple as this. The suburb that bands together and raises the most money gets the first car. The suburb that bands together with the most donors gets the second car. And so on…Remember to enter your address when you pledge so we can keep track!
We’re Wellingtonians and we think this is perfect for our fair city. While putting together shyft, we looked at the thousand or so carshares around the world for inspiration, and combined the best ideas to create the best possible setup that will fit with the ethos and needs of Wellington.
We think New Zealanders are forced to spend too much on their cars (around 10% of our budgets) and we want to make it a little easier to get access to a car. We’re also mega-concerned with climate change. So why not buy some sexy cars and help replace old, busted ones with ones that are safe, fuel efficient and high tech.
